Sheehan's radio show , Adam Schefter, who reported the Skins were turning down every trade offers they received for TW, made 2 very interesting points:
1) Teams are not trading players... until they do. Reminded us the Raiders were not trading Khalil Mack... until they received an offer they couldn't refuse.
2) In 1995, the Broncos traded holding out Pro Bowl LT Gary Zimmerman to the Vikings for a 1st, a 2nd and a 6th ! He said the situation is virtually identical, so that'd be the baseline, and anything less than a 1st would be ridiculous.
